
Patryk Lelonek
> PHP Developer
Backend · REST API · Symfony · Laravel · Vue
_
Kim jestem
Jestem PHP Developerem z ponad 10-letnim doświadczeniem, prowadzącym własną działalność gospodarczą. Projektuję i rozwijam backend aplikacji webowych, które stabilnie działają pod obciążeniem i realnie wspierają biznes klienta — od REST API i integracji, przez logikę biznesową, po wydajne warstwy danych. Po drodze dbam o czysty, utrzymywalny kod.
Pracuję głównie w ekosystemie PHP (Symfony, Laravel), z bazami relacyjnymi i NoSQL oraz warstwą cache. Po stronie frontu sięgam po Vue. Mam doświadczenie m.in. w projektach z branży e-learning oraz e-commerce. Działam w modelu B2B / kontraktowym — samodzielnie lub jako część zespołu.
Technologie, w których pracuję
Stack, który wykorzystuję na co dzień przy budowie backendu, API i wydajnych warstw danych.
backend
Język, w którym pracuję na co dzień. Nowoczesny PHP (typowanie, OOP, SOLID), czysta architektura i utrzymywalny kod produkcyjny.
Budowa aplikacji i REST API — kontrolery, serwisy, Doctrine ORM, kolejki oraz komponenty wielokrotnego użytku w skalowalnych projektach.
Szybkie dostarczanie aplikacji webowych i API — Eloquent, kolejki, autoryzacja i bogaty ekosystem narzędzi.
bazy danych & cache
Projektowanie schematów relacyjnych, optymalizacja zapytań i indeksów oraz integralność danych w aplikacjach transakcyjnych.
Składowanie danych w modelu dokumentowym (NoSQL) tam, gdzie liczy się elastyczny schemat i szybki zapis dużych wolumenów.
Cache, sesje i kolejki — przyspieszanie aplikacji oraz odciążanie bazy głównej przy dużym ruchu.
frontend & narzędzia
Reaktywne interfejsy i komponenty po stronie frontu — panele, formularze i widoki spięte z API backendu.
Programowanie wspierane AI — szybszy development, refaktoryzacja, code review i automatyzacja powtarzalnych zadań bez utraty kontroli nad kodem.
Kontrola wersji i praca zespołowa — gałęzie, code review i czytelna historia zmian.
Konteneryzacja środowisk dla spójnego developmentu i powtarzalnych wdrożeń.
Hosting i wdrażanie aplikacji w chmurze — znajomość usług EC2, ECS, ECR, S3, SQS i Lambda oraz konfiguracji środowisk.
Zarządzanie zadaniami i pracą w metodyce zwinnej — śledzenie postępów i sprawna współpraca z zespołem.
Jak pracuję
Zrozumienie potrzeby
Zaczynam od rozmowy o celu biznesowym i wymaganiach, zanim padnie pierwsza linijka kodu.
Czysty kod
Piszę kod czytelny, testowalny i łatwy w utrzymaniu — zgodnie z dobrymi praktykami.
Wydajność
Optymalizuję zapytania, cache i architekturę, by aplikacja działała szybko przy skali.
Komunikacja
Regularny kontakt, jasne statusy i transparentność na każdym etapie współpracy.
Skontaktuj się
Patryk Lelonek
Opole
NIP: 7543349472 · REGON: 521595719